Ha Long Bay has been recognized as a World Heritage Site in 1994 and making this northern Vietnam's number one tourism hub.
As you journey along, you'll encounter an array of uninhabited islets and rocky formations, each bearing whimsical names given by the locals. Among these notable formations are the Cock Fighting, Incense Burner, and Thumb outcrops. Arrive at the Sung Sot Cave, also known as the Surprise Cave, located on Bo Hon Island. This expansive cavern stands out as one of the largest and most stunning grottoes within Ha Long Bay. Marvel at the mesmerizing stalactite formations and take to a kayak or a bamboo boat as you row through the stunning lagoon of the Luon Cave area.
Float through the Dark Cave, admiring its glittering stone walls, until you reach the Bright Cave. Explore the fascinating Fairy Lake Cave, with its captivating limestone formations, and visit the Pearl Farm, where local farmers harvest oysters for precious pearls. For an unparalleled panoramic view of this picturesque paradise, make your way up Titov Peak, where you'll witness the bay stretching out like a heavenly oasis.
